System Operation
Make sure that the LAS&LDWS OFF
indicator light in the instrument cluster is
turned off. When the LAS&LDWS OFF
indicator light is turned on, press the
switch and make sure that the indicator
light turns off.
The LAS&LDWS indication (white) is
displayed in the multi-information display,
and the system goes on stand-by.
(White)
Drive the vehicle in the center of the
vehicle lane while the system is on
standby. When all of the following
conditions are met, the LAS&LDWS
indication (green) is displayed in the
multi-information display, and the system
becomes operational.
(Green)
The engine is running.
The vehicle speed is about 60 km/h (37
mph) or faster.
The system detects white (yellow) lane
lines on both the right and left sides.
The driver is operating the steering
wheel.
The driving lane is neither narrow nor
wide.
NOTE
The LAS&LDWS indication is white when
the system detects only a white (yellow)
line on either the left or right, and the
indication changes to green when the
system detects white (yellow) lines on both
the left and right sides.
Detection only on
either left or right
Detects on both
left and right sides
(White) (Green)
The LAS&LDWS goes on stand-by status
in the following cases:
The system cannot detect white (yellow)
lane lines.
The vehicle speed is less than about 60
km/h (37 mph).
The ABS/TCS is operating.
The TCS is turned off.
(If the TCS is turned off while the
system is operational, a warning beep is
heard and the system goes on standby.)
